Tango's statistic to perform a general clustering test is expressed as follows:
T = (r-p)' A (r-p)
where r' = [O_1/O_+, ..., O_n/O_+], p' = [E_1/E_+, ..., E_n/E_+] and A is a matrix of closeness which measures the cloneness between two zones (the higher the closer).
Tango proposes to take A_ij=exp(-D/phi), where D_ij is the distance between centroids of regions i and j, and phi is a constant that measures how strong is the relationship between regions in a general way.
